Tuckpointing Service in Cleveland, OH
Tuckpointing services involve the careful process of removing and replacing deteriorated mortar between bricks or stones on a building’s exterior. This technique helps restore the structural integrity and appearance of masonry surfaces, making it a common choice for repairing damaged or aging brickwork on homes, commercial buildings, and historical properties. Projects typically include repointing mortar joints, repairing cracks, and restoring the aesthetic detail of brick facades, chimneys, or retaining walls. Homeowners often seek tuckpointing to prevent water infiltration, improve curb appeal, and preserve the longevity of their masonry structures.
Before requesting tuckpointing services, property owners should consider the extent of damage and whether the mortar joints are crumbling, cracked, or missing. It’s important to evaluate if the existing mortar matches the original in color and texture or if a custom blend is needed for a seamless look. Understanding the scope of work, including the number of joints to be repaired and the condition of the underlying masonry, helps in planning the project effectively. Proper assessment ensures that tuckpointing will address underlying issues and maintain the stability and appearance of the masonry for years to come.

Tuckpointing Service Questions
What is tuckpointing? Tuckpointing is a masonry process that involves renewing the mortar joints between bricks or stones to improve appearance and structural integrity.
When should tuckpointing be considered? Tuckpointing is recommended when mortar joints show signs of cracking, crumbling, or deterioration to prevent further damage.
What types of projects typically require tuckpointing? Common projects include restoring brick facades, chimneys, retaining walls, and other masonry structures with damaged mortar.
How does tuckpointing benefit a property? Tuckpointing enhances curb appeal, helps prevent water infiltration, and extends the lifespan of masonry surfaces.
